The Prime Minister,
On the report of the Minister of Economy, Finance and Industry, the Minister of Defence and the Minister of the Public Service, and the reform of The State,
In view of the amended Act No. 72-662 of 13 July 1972 on the general status of members of the military, in particular Article 19;
In view of Decree No. 48-1108 of 10 July 1948 on the hierarchical classification of the ranks and jobs of personnel Civil and military members of the State under the general pension scheme;
In light of the amended Decree No. 48-1366 of 27 August 1948 laying down the various allowances that may be paid in respect of the pay to the military of the armed forces of the sea And air,
Describes:
The amended Order of 13 January 1962 setting the rate of special police hardship allowance for non-commissioned members of the gendarmerie is repealed.
The Minister of Economy, Finance and Industry, the Minister of Defence, the Minister of Public Service and State Reform and the Secretary of State for the Budget are responsible for each Concerning the execution of this Decree, which shall be published in the Official Journal of the French Republic and shall take effect on 1 February 2002.
